Innovative Solutions for Heterogeneous Wireless Ecosystem 2 60GHz Wireless connectivity has become an integral part of modern day life as mobile devices have made it easier for people to remain connected, whether at home, in a car, at work or at a public venue. Modern mobile devices connect to an extensive ecosystem of wireless networks and connected devices, enabling everyday wireless applications like voice/ text communications, locationbased applications, wireless audio, video streaming and internet connectivity. Wireless data consumption is on the rise, and the number of devices consuming wireless data is ever increasing. By 2020, an estimate of 30 exabytes (10 18 bytes) of data will cross the mobile network per month of which a majority of the data traffic will be generated by mobile video (See Figure 1). LTE & Wi-Fi form the basis for today s heterogeneous wireless ecosystem that supports this voracious appetite for data. The number of cellular bands used concurrently under the LTE Advanced continues to increase as multiple carrier frequency bands are being aggregated to provide higher data throughput. While cellular data traffic is important, more than two thirds of mobile wireless data still goes through Wi-Fi. For next generation mobile platforms and wireless infrastructure devices, the 802.11ax Wi-Fi provides faster data speed and facilitates high efficiency data transfer. Also, the wide spectral bandwidth in the 60GHz band enables a whole new generation of multi-gbps wireless connectivity solutions. Bluetooth and GNSS are other wireless technologies that are prevalent in mobile devices.
Bluetooth is the technology of choice for wireless audio and human interface devices. The latest generation of Bluetooth 5.0 improves data speed by 2 times and transmission range by 4 times over its previous generation. GNSS is the core enabler for locationbased applications. Recent GNSS developments with dualfrequency receivers target submeter accuracy to further enhance location-based services and create a more sophisticated end user experience. but also to ensure that a multitude of technologies coexist and operate well together in the highly miniaturized and sophisticated smart phone. The increase in the number of LTE bands and GNSS signals supported, the continual upgrade to higher throughput Wi-Fi and the ubiquity of Bluetooth mobile accessories pose many difficult technical challenges for mobile system designers. The miniaturized RF system that makes up the smart phone now has to deal with complex RF coexistence, signal integrity and power efficiency issues among other challenges.
